Understanding Gum Disease
Gum disease, also known as periodontal disease, is an infection that affects the tissues surrounding your teeth, including the gums, ligaments, and bone. It’s caused by a buildup of plaque, a sticky film containing bacteria, at the gumline. If left untreated, plaque hardens into tartar (calculus), which irritates the gums and leads to inflammation. This initial stage of gum disease is called gingivitis. Symptoms of gingivitis can include:
Red, swollen, or tender gums
Bleeding gums while brushing or flossing
Bad breath (halitosis)
If gingivitis is left untreated, it can progress to periodontitis, a more severe form of gum disease. In periodontitis, the inflammation spreads deeper into the gum tissue and bone, causing them to break down. This can lead to loose teeth, and in severe cases, tooth loss.
Treatment Options for Gum Disease
The type of gum disease treatment you receive will depend on the severity of your condition. Here’s a breakdown of common treatment options:
Professional Cleaning: A general dentist in Buckeye will perform a professional cleaning, also known as scaling and root planning, to remove plaque and tartar buildup above and below the gumline. This helps to control the infection and prevent further progression of the disease.
Antibiotics: In some cases, your Buckeye dentist may prescribe antibiotics to fight off a bacterial infection.
Pocket Reduction Surgery: In severe cases of periodontitis, surgery may be necessary to remove deep pockets of infection between the teeth and gums. This helps to create a healthy environment for the gums to heal and reattach to the teeth.
Bone Grafting: If bone loss has occurred due to gum disease, bone grafting procedures may be needed to restore the bone and provide support for the teeth.
